cmd/tsconnect: make terminal resizable

Makes the terminal container DOM node as large as the window (except for
the header) via flexbox. The xterm.js terminal is then sized to fit via
xterm-addon-fit. Once we have a computed rows/columns size, and we can
tell the SSH session of the computed size.

Required introducing an IPNSSHSession type to allow the JS to control
the SSH session once opened. That alse allows us to programatically
close it, which we do when the user closes the window with the session
still active.

I initially wanted to open the terminal in a new window instead (so that
it could be resizable independently of the main window), but xterm.js
does not appear to work well in that mode (possibly because it adds an
IntersectionObserver to pause rendering when the window is not visible,
and it ends up doing that when the parent window is hidden -- see
xtermjs/xterm.js@87dca56dee)

Fixes #5150
